Heads up, future maintainers: before shipping, rerun the full rules matrix, especially the weird overlap cases — oversized-plus-remote surcharges have bitten us twice. Confirm the dry-run mode still logs which rule fired and why, because support leans on that heavily. Double-check the rounding config; finance wants half-up everywhere, no exceptions. If any rule evaluates to a negative fee, the engine should clamp to zero and warn. When everything's green, pin the release using the token below.

session token of hahop-yahif = htk31_138eb45c7d40b38b91415eca52da01d

**Runbook: Translation extraction failures (Strexo)**

Symptom: nightly extraction job exits nonzero, no strings pushed to the Lanterncat catalog. Check: disk space on builder, then rerun with --verbose. If parser errors reference template files, escalate to the i18n channel. Do not manually edit the catalog. When filing the escalation, include the failing job's trace token shown below.

pipeline stamp: htk4_66df

## Building Access — Spares Room (Hullbrook Annex)

Contractors: the spare hardware room is down the east corridor on the ground floor, third door on the left. Sign in at the front desk first and grab a visitor lanyard. Anything you take out, jot it in the blue logbook — yes, even the little stuff. The door self-locks, so don't wedge it. To get in, punch in the code below.

staff pass of hagug-taguf = bdg-HJ-9

## Visitor Policy — Secure Interview Room, Calloway Suite

The Calloway Suite interview room is used for confidential candidate and HR discussions and must never be left unlocked between sessions. Night shift staff admitting a scheduled visitor should verify the booking in the desk log, escort the visitor directly to the suite, and remain in the adjacent waiting area until the session ends. The room is never propped open. After escorting the visitor out, re-secure the door using the pass code below.

door code, tajof-kageg: bdg-QVDCE-3